Jayne Name Meaning, Origin & Gender

Jayne is listed in our database as a girl name of English origin. Its recorded meaning is “Jehovah has been gracious; has shown favour. A Feminine form of John. Variant of Joan. From the Old French Jehane. Famous Bearer: American actress Jayne Mansfield (1932-67”.
